What is a Wine and Beverage Fridge?
A wine and beverage fridge is a specific home appliance designed to keep white wines and other beverages at optimum temperature levels. Unlike a basic refrigerator, which normally concentrates on food conservation, these fridges maintain particular temperature level ranges perfect for various drinks, avoiding spoilage, loss of flavor, or substandard serving conditions.

When thinking about a wine and beverage fridge, it's important to understand the various types available on the marketplace. The primary categories include:
Single-Zone Refrigerators: Ideal for those who mainly save either red or gewurztraminer, as these systems keep one constant temperature throughout.
Dual-Zone Refrigerators: Perfect for the collector who enjoys both red and gewurztraminers, permitting users to set separate temperatures for each classification.
Beverage Coolers: Tailored for storing different drinks like sodas, beers, and gleaming water, these fridges typically have adjustable racks to accommodate various can and bottle sizes.
Integrated Vs. Freestanding: Built-in models can fit effortlessly within cooking area cabinets, while freestanding designs provide versatility in positioning throughout the home.
How to Choose the Right Wine and Beverage Fridge
Choosing the ideal fridge for your requirements can be overwhelming provided the myriad of choices. Here are some elements to think about:
Capacity: Consider how many bottles or cans you generally store. For wine fanatics, try to find a design with a capacity of a minimum of 24 bottles. For general drinks, evaluate just how much area you require.
Size and Placement: Measure the designated space in your house to ensure a correct fit. Look at the measurements of the fridge and consider whether you prefer it integrated or freestanding.
Temperature Range: Ensure the fridge uses an appropriate temperature range for the beverages you intend to store. Wine generally requires a temperature between 45 ° F and 65 ° F, while beer and soda can be saved at cooler temperatures.
Noise Level: Some Wine Coolers And Refrigerators fridges run silently while others can be a bit loud. If the fridge will be set up in a living area, examine the decibel rating.
Price: Wine and beverage fridges differ significantly in price. Set a budget and think about the necessary functions you require before exploring your alternatives.
